Highlights of Jamacha Lomita

Parks, schools, dining, and what makes this neighborhood special

🌳 Lomita Park

A beloved local green space at 1450 Watwood Road, Lomita Park features basketball courts, a playground, and open lawns, making it a favorite for families and community gatherings in Jamacha Lomita.

🏫 Lomita Elementary School

Located on San Vicente Street, Lomita Elementary serves as a key educational hub for families in the neighborhood, known for its tight-knit campus culture and active community involvement.

🍽️ J Street Food Corner

At the intersection of Jamacha Road and Lisbon Street, you'll find an eclectic mix of local eateries offering tacos, burgers, and Filipino favorites, giving residents diverse casual dining options just steps away.

🛒 Jamacha & Cardiff Shopping Center

This neighborhood-focused shopping area on Jamacha Road features everything from grocery stores to small businesses and services, providing essential convenience and a spot for locals to run daily errands.

🚴 Skyline Hills Trail Access

Jamacha Lomita offers nearby entrance points to Skyline Hills trails, connecting locals to scenic hikes and biking routes with expansive views over Southeast San Diego, perfect for an outdoor escape close to home.
